Back to the original topic:

I have a 50g backup unit, and noticed not long ago that it had batteries which were already corroded (visible even without opening the package). That prompted me to open it and remove both the CR2032 and the AAAs. Fortunately, the AAA leakage appeared to have been contained by the shrink-wrap plastic in which the batteries were sealed.

If you have a working SD card, there should be no problem re-installing the included software at a later date (if that's even needed).
